What is USCIS Processing time for H1B 2014 petitions filed under Regular Processing ?

Well, the typical adjudication (decision making) time for H1B visa petitions filed under regular processing by USCIS can range anywhere from 2 months to 6 months. There are cases where the decision was mailed by USCIS in less than 2 months and there are cases where USCIS took much longer than 6 months too.  Every H1B case is different and the time taken depends on various facts and factors tied with a petition…

Is there any set SLA for USCIS to process petitions filed under H1B 2014 Regular processing ?

There is NO set SLA for USCIS that stipulates them to adjudicate a H1B petitions filed under regular processing within certain amount of time.  So, you would just have to wait for USCIS, there is nothing you can do. Unlike,  USCIS has SLA for premium processing H1B petitions, but it comes with a cost.

How long will  USCIS take for H1B Visa 2014 Premium Processing petitions ?

USCIS has a standard 15 calendar days SLA for premium processing petitions.   Typically, it starts from the day USCIS receives the petition and they issue a case number.  But for FY 2014, due to expected high volumes they have pushed the premium processing clock  for H1B petitions to start from April 15th. So, you can expect a response from USCIS on your case by April 30th.  It can be a decision or an RFE, if something was missing.  Read article: H1B Visa Statuses – Approval, RFE, Denial

How has USCIS done historically with H1B petitions processing times ?

Again, as mentioned above, it has varied from 2 to 6 months. The current national average for processing times that USCIS publishes on their website is about 2 months and it seems to be varying depending on how busy USCIS gets with processing at a particular time.  You have to remember that the reason processing times can vary a lot is because USCIS constantly receives other H1B petitions that are not part of FY 2014 quota, which are extensions and change of employers, cap-exempt petitions, etc. that they would have to process as well. If  some of these mentioned are filed under premium processing, the priority changes from USCIS perspective.

    • On a B1/B2 visa you cannot work for and get paid by a US company.

      On B1 you can conduct business for up to 90 days, such as attend a meeting/conference, go to job interviews, meet clients and provide consulting services. All of this must be tied to your company that is based outside of the US, and they are the only ones who are allowed to pay you.

      In short, you cannot be paid by a US company on B1.
